Armaf is a UAE-based fragrance house known for creating accessible designer-adjacent scents at competitive prices. The brand has built a following for delivering quality compositions without the luxury markup, making them a smart choice for fragrance enthusiasts who want solid performance and interesting formulations.

Ego Tigre opens with a fresh aquatic-aromatic blend featuring pineapple and bergamot balanced by crisp apple and aquatic notes, establishing an immediate sense of brightness. The heart settles into a green-floral territory with rose, jasmine, and patchouli creating an earthy, slightly herbal character that adds depth to the composition. The base anchors everything with oakmoss, musk, and ambergris alongside amber and vanilla, providing a warm, woody finish that prevents the fragrance from skewing too fresh or fleeting.

This is a versatile aromatic-green fragrance that works well for someone seeking a modern, nature-inspired scent with enough complexity to keep things interesting. The patchouli and oakmoss give it a somewhat earthy backbone, while the pineapple opening keeps it approachable rather than austere. It's suitable for daily wear in temperate to warm weather, and its moderate intensity makes it office-appropriate. Base · 3–12 hrs
Oakmoss
Oakmoss
The defining ingredient of classic chypre perfumery, damp, forest-floor earthy with a faint bitterness and incredible complexity. Real oakmoss is now heavily restricted by IFRA regulations, which is why vintage chypres smell so different from modern ones. When present, it creates a raw, outdoorsy anchor that no synthetic fully replicates.
Musk
Musk
The base layer of almost every modern fragrance, a soft, warm, skin-like scent that extends longevity and bridges other notes together. Natural musk was once derived from deer (now banned); today's musks are synthetic and range from clean and soapy to dark and animalic. The right musk makes a fragrance smell like 'you.'
Ambergris
Ambergris
One of perfumery's most storied materials, a waxy substance produced by sperm whales with a uniquely salty, sweet, earthy quality. Real ambergris is nearly unobtainable; most perfumers use synthetic alternatives. It adds a marine warmth and incredible fixative quality, making fragrances smell more 'alive' and skin-like.
Amber
Amber
A warm, resinous accord rather than a single ingredient, amber is typically built from labdanum, benzoin, and vanilla to create a rich, honeyed, almost solar warmth. It's the quintessential base-note family, adding a comforting richness that makes fragrances feel complete. The difference between a fragrance feeling cold and feeling alive.
Vanilla
Vanilla
Warm, sweet, and universally appealing, vanilla is to fragrance what salt is to cooking. Real vanilla is complex and slightly smoky, though most perfumery vanilla is synthetic and reads as clean, sweet, and creamy. It slows the evaporation of other notes and is the reason certain fragrances feel like a second skin.

Are grey market retailers authentic?

Yes. Jomashop, FragranceNet, and MaxAroma sell 100% authentic Armaf fragrances through unofficial distribution channels. The fragrance is identical to department store stock. Grey market refers to the supply chain, not product quality. The price difference comes entirely from the distribution channel.
